Captured ship: Bregitta Antonia otherwise Brigida Antonia (master Gerrit Souq or Zouw).
History: a Dutch merchant ship bound from Amsterdam to Genoa, laden with wheat, mats, butter, tobacco etc; taken on 3 August 1744 off the coast of Galicia by the Spanish privateer Nuestra Senora de la Portaria, and the same day retaken by the privateer Surprize (Joseph Redmond commanding), and brought into Lisbon.
